Early 1970s, Ginny Winn was staff photographer for Warner/Reprise Records when its roster included John Cale, Grateful Dead, Van Morrison, Maria Muldaur, Jimmy Webb, Incredible String Band, Kate & Anna McGarrigle, Emmylou Harris, Gram Parsons, Captain Beefheart, Alice Cooper, Frank Zappa, Bonnie Raitt, Tim Buckley, Arlo Guthrie, Jackie DeShannon. Led by Mo Ostin & Joe Smith, the labels catalog was a blend of counterculture icons and Americana.By the late 70s, Ginny moved into Hollywood imagery, capturing Carly Simon, James Taylor, Joni Mitchell, Roz Kelly, Penelope Spheeris, Jodie Foster, Gloria Swanson. Ginny also photographed Bob Marley, Al Green, Maxayn Lewis, Donna Summer, and Alice Coltrane. All photos are previously unpublished. Softcover, 7-in. x 9-in., 112 pages, PC/PB&W. Cover price $19.99.

    In this volume, learn how millions of bison once roamed the American prairie-until they were nearly driven to extinction.

    Turn back the clock to the early 18th century, when the American prairies shook under the hooves of nearly 30 million bison. Fast as a horse, tall as a person, and heavier than both combined, they roamed from coast to coast. A century later, people struggled to find a single one left alive. How did the great herds disappear, and what will it take to bring them back?

    Jack Jackson's American History HC (2012 Fantagraphics) 1-1ST

    This item is not in stock at MyComicShop. If you use the "Add to want list" tab to add this issue to your want list, we will email you when it becomes available.

    Volume 1 - 1st printing. "Los Tejanos and The Lost Cause!". Story and Art by Jack Jackson. After creating what many consider the first underground comic, God Nose, in 1964 and co-founding Rip-Off Press in 1969, Jack Jackson began writing and drawing short historical comics about Texas history. Fantagraphics is proud to bring his graphic histories back into print, beginning with this first volume, reprinting two of his long-form histories: Los Tejanos, which chronicles the Texas-Mexican war between 1835 and 1875, and Lost Cause, which documents the violent reaction to Reconstruction by Texans. Jackson's work is as known for its rigorous research as for its chiseled, raw-boned visual approach, reproducing the time and place with an uncanny verisimilitude. Hardcover, 320 pages, B&W Cover price $35.00.

    Comic book history was made in 1940 with the introduction of the Justice Society of America in All Star Comics (1940-1978) #3. Hourman, Doctor Fate, Spectre, Sandman, Atom, Flash, Green Lantern and Hawkman all became acquainted with one another, and the world met its first superhero team! In the 75 years since their inaugural meeting, new generations of heroes -- including Superman, Wildcat and Wonder Woman -- have come to the table to protect the DCU with their combined crime-fighting powers!
